If you walk in with curly hair the manager will try to force you to book a "Rezo cut" which is double the price of their regular hair cut even if you just want your hair cut dry. Regular hair cut is $80, Rezo is $155 My gripe is that if I book a regular cut and I ask for it to be cut dry it shouldn't be double the price. There were no extras involved, my hair was cut then washed and dried with a diffuser per usual. No extra special products, nothing at all to identify that large of a price hike. It really makes me sad to not return, but I'm not going to be giving my hard earned money away just because I have curly hair. $80 is plenty for a dry hair cut, and this is downtown Stockton, not LA. $155 is too much for a dry hair cut, wash and dry with diffuser.
